Revolutionizing Photography: The Pixel 10 Pro's Bold Leap Forward
2025-04-08
In the ever-evolving world of smartphone photography, Google’s Pixel series has consistently set new benchmarks. With the imminent arrival of the Pixel 10 Pro models, a fresh narrative unfolds. This latest edition appears to retain much of its predecessor's hardware while introducing an innovative telephoto zoom camera, marking a first for the entry-level flagship. Despite these enhancements, concerns linger regarding potential trade-offs in image quality and overall user experience.

Unleashing New Horizons with Enhanced Capabilities

The Pixel 10 Pro's inclusion of a dedicated telephoto lens heralds a significant shift in its imaging capabilities. While maintaining continuity with prior models, this update introduces an element previously absent from the lower-tier lineup. Although the primary and ultrawide cameras adopt components akin to those found in the budget Pixel 9a, raising eyebrows about possible compromises, the addition of a telephoto lens offers distinct advantages. Notably, it caters to users seeking greater flexibility in capturing distant subjects, aligning closely with contemporary market demands.

This strategic move by Google reflects an understanding of consumer preferences. Modern users increasingly value versatility in their devices, particularly when it comes to photographic options. By integrating a telephoto lens into the Pixel 10, Google addresses a notable gap identified in earlier models. However, the implications of downgrading key components warrant scrutiny, especially concerning how these changes might impact overall performance and appeal.

Assessing Sensor Changes and Their Impact on Image Quality

A closer examination of the sensor modifications reveals both opportunities and challenges. Transitioning from a 50MP 1/1.31-inch sensor to a 50MP 1/1.95-inch variant entails a reduction in pixel size, potentially affecting light capture and resultant image sharpness. Similarly, the ultrawide sensor sees a downgrade from 1/2.55-inch to 1/3.1-inch, compounded by a shift from f/1.7 to f/2.2 aperture settings. These alterations may lead to diminished fine details, particularly noticeable under challenging lighting conditions.

Such adjustments underscore the delicate balance manufacturers must strike between cost efficiency and product excellence. In striving to incorporate advanced features like the telephoto lens, Google risks diluting the robust imaging standards synonymous with its brand. Users accustomed to superior photo quality could perceive these changes as regressions rather than advancements, thereby influencing purchasing decisions.

Exploring Dual-Camera Alternatives and Potential Benefits

An alternative approach considered involves reverting to a dual-camera configuration, substituting the ultrawide lens for a telephoto option. Advocates argue that this arrangement could yield superior results by focusing resources on optimizing two core components rather than distributing them across three. Additionally, retaining larger sensors for the primary and telephoto lenses might enhance overall image fidelity, addressing concerns raised about compromised quality.

From a financial perspective, adopting a dual-camera model could present cost-saving benefits, enabling investments in higher-quality components or ancillary features. Such strategies might resonate more favorably with discerning customers prioritizing tangible improvements over incremental additions. Moreover, simplifying the camera array could streamline production processes, potentially reducing costs further while enhancing consistency across units.

Addressing Pricing Strategies and Consumer Expectations

Pricing remains a pivotal consideration shaping perceptions of value within the Pixel 10 lineup. Positioned at $799, the device occupies a middle ground between the affordable Pixel 9a ($499) and pricier Pro variants. This placement necessitates clear articulation of what distinguishes the Pixel 10 from its siblings, ensuring justification for increased expenditure.
